Overview
- In a Fox News interview aired Jan. 8, the president said the U.S. is prepared to "attack very strongly" if security forces begin killing demonstrators.
- He described the warning as conditional on authorities "start killing people" as unrest escalates.
- Protests that began in late December have spread across Iranian cities, with clashes reported between demonstrators and security forces.
- Exiled human-rights groups report at least 40 deaths, though verification is constrained by an internet and international-call shutdown reported on Jan. 8.
- The ultimatum follows a reported U.S. strike on Iranian nuclear facilities in June 2025, underscoring heightened tensions.
